What is successful in life? Only to do well in business?
wow, when you look at those rates, you can see the highest numbers in countries of Eastern Europe and related to Russia.
Interestingly there are countries were suicides are almost non-existing.
Many suicides aren't even ending up in stats as suicides.
Life is...